Admission Year 2020: Is Reimbursing Tuition Required for Dropping Out?
Based on the provisions in Point c Clause 1 Article 6 of Decree 116/2020/ND-CP (Effective from November 15, 2020), in the case where pedagogy students voluntarily withdraw from their studies or do not complete their training programs, they must reimburse the funds provided for tuition and living expenses. (This regulation applies to pedagogy students who are admitted from the academic year 2021-2022 onwards).
Additionally, Article 14 of this Decree also stipulates:
Pedagogy students who have been admitted and trained from the academic year 2020-2021 and earlier shall continue to follow the provisions in Article 6 of Decree 86/2015/ND-CP on the tuition fee collection and management mechanism for educational institutions within the national education system and the tuition exemption, reduction policies, and study support from the academic year 2015-2016 to the academic year 2020-2021 until they graduate.
*** In the case of pedagogy students admitted in 2020, they are not subject to the tuition reimbursement provision.***
